B2B e-commerce has emerged as a transformative force in the exporting landscape. This new frontier is empowering manufacturers and suppliers to connect with buyers globally in a seamless manner.
One of the key advantages of B2B e-commerce is its accessibility. Suppliers can showcase their products online, reaching potential customers worldwide without the need for physical presence in every market.
Through online platforms, suppliers can provide a better customer experience, offering detailed product information, easy ordering processes, and improved communication channels.
B2B e-commerce platforms often provide valuable data analytics, helping suppliers understand customer behavior and market trends. This data can inform marketing strategies and inventory management.
B2B e-commerce is helping to break down traditional barriers associated with international trade. By simplifying logistics and payment processes, suppliers can focus on expanding their reach and product offerings.
As B2B e-commerce continues to grow, it presents significant opportunities for suppliers to enhance their export strategies. Adopting these platforms can lead to increased sales and a stronger global presence.
